Summary

DRAGON BALL FighterZ is born from what makes the DRAGON BALL series so loved and famous: endless spectacular fights with its all-powerful fighters.

Game Information
Release Date January 26, 2018
Publisher Arc System Works, Bandai Namco Entertainment
Total Rating 86%
Content Rated T (Teen)
Game Modes Single player, Multiplayer
Player Perspectives Side view
Genres Fighting
Themes Action, Fantasy, Science fiction
Platforms PC (Microsoft Windows), PlayStation 4, Xbox One, Nintendo Switch, P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S
